iGoogle
Online Services
iGoogle was a customizable homepage launched by Google in 2005. It allowed users to add widgets like weather, news, and Gmail to create a personalized homepage. iGoogle was discontinued in 2013 as usage declined.

Jety
Office & Productivity
Jety is an open-source, self-hosted Evernote alternative focused on security and privacy. It allows users to create rich text notes, organize them into notebooks, and sync across devices. Key features include encryption, version control, tagging, and attachments.
